Thanks to Bo Ryan taking a flyer on Andy Van Vliet, Bucky only had one scholarship available for the 2016 class.  They "needed a PG and didn't want to oversign."  They lost out on all their PG targets in the fall and had another scholarship come open when Riley Dearring transferred at semester break.

Gard seems to have continued this conservative recruiting philosophy and got burned in 2018.  They have two walk-ons on scholarship after failing to land a grad transfer for this year and they didn't really seem to go after any traditional transfers as Gard saved spots for Herro and Hauser.  Gard really got left holding the bag when both went elsewhere...but hey they got another preferred walk-on on the way!

This is why I want Wojo to never settle.  Always try to upgrade the talent. Even when you have a great shot at landing Joey Hauser, take Ed Morrow.  Even when you don't have an available scholarship, swing for the fences on Quentin Grimes.  If you're teams not getting better, it's getting worse.  Get as much talent as possible.  The cream will rise to the top.  I accept some players will get passed by and transfer.  I'll wish them well and move on to focusing on the players that are here.
